I've watched the first 2 shows and they seem very toned down. I agree that the dogs don't have major 'issues' and the ramp he used to get the Cocker into the car did make perfect sense. That said I was very sad to see his methods being used on an extremely confused dog yesterday. A high energy Kelpie X who has this habit of jumping at her female owner. Not jumping up but literally bunny hopping infront of her, reaching her face most times. The husband hissed at the dog and then jabbed her hard with his fingers. I saw the look on the dogs face which was kind of like 'ow! Why did you do that???' Needless to say she continued to jump at her female owner...

I can't stand CM and how every dog he works with gets this worried expression. I'm just not convinced that there isn't a lot of behind the scenes things happening that we never see. To my mind, if you're prepared to asphyxiate a dog in public, on national tv and call it training, then what the heck do you do in private.
